    That’s due in part to the general stigma around sexual assault, but more important, to cultural assumptions about male and female sexuality. Men, we’re told, always want sex from women and are happy to get it any way they can. This yarn is so strong that it’s tragically woven throughout even cases where underage boys are molested by female teachers.
